'Tis the season for all things holiday, and that means lots and lots of Christmas ornaments! Ornaments always make great homemade gifts, and they're great crafts to make with adults or children. This simple dough made with Aleene's Tacky Glue and cornstarch is the perfect way to make unique Christmas ornaments that you can customize with cookie cutters, paint and stamps to make them truly your own. Try one of these five techniques for making Christmas ornaments with Tacky Glue dough!
Step 1: Combine two parts cornstarch and one part Aleene's Tacky Glue (or 1 cup cornstarch with 1/2 cup glue) and mix well for 5+ minutes until a dough forms. If it's too sticky, add more cornstarch, or if it's too dry, add more glue. It should become smooth like a clay.
Step 2: Roll a section of dough with your hands and roll flat with a rolling pin until about 1/4 inch thick.
Step 3: Cut out shapes with cookie cutters, emboss with stamps, paint the dough while wet or tint the dough with paint in a plastic bag to create unique ornaments like these:
Step 4: Use the straw to cut a hole in the top of the ornament where it will hang.
Step 5: Set dough aside to dry out completely for at least 24 hours.
Step 6: Once dough has hardened, thread string through the holes in the ornaments and tie.
